Accenture buys supply chain and logistics consulting firm, GRA

  • Accenture (NYSE:ACN) has acquired an Australian-based supply chain and logistics consulting firm, GRA. Financial terms weren't disclosed.
  • GRA specializes in end-to-end supply chain and logistics strategies and operations, working with some of Australia's leading organizations in areas such as government, aerospace & defense, and consumer goods.
  • The acquisition strengthens ACN’s Supply Chain & Operations capabilities.

    Fundamentals Accenture

    For this year Accenture 's (located in Dublin) revenue will be around 47.81 billion USD. This is according to the average of the analysts' estimates. This is slightly more than 2020's revenue of 44.33 billion USD.

    The analysts expect for 2021 a net profit of 5.3 billion USD. The majority of the analysts expects for this year a profit per share of 8.22 USD. With this the price/earnings-ratio is 30.05.

    For this year the analysts expect a dividend of 3.51 USD per share. The dividend yield is then 1.42 percent. The average dividend yield of the IT-companies is a limited 0.88 percent.

    Accenture 's market capitalization is based on the number of outstanding shares around 157.04 billion USD. The Accenture stock was the past 12 months quite volatile. Since last March the stock is even 37 percent higher. This year the stock price moved between 137 and 271 dollar.
